The Psychological Impact of Pornography
Positive Effects
-
Sexual Education: Many individuals turn to pornography as a source of information about sexual acts, dynamics, and preferences. For some, it serves as a guide in understanding their own bodies and desires. A 2021 study conducted by the University of Groningen found that individuals who consume erotic material with a critical perspective could improve their sexual agency.
-
Exploration of Fantasy: Pornography provides a safe space for individuals to explore fantasies that they might not feel comfortable expressing in real life. This exploration can lead to greater self-awareness and confidence in one’s sexual identity.
- Bonding with Partners: Couples may watch porn together as a way to enhance intimacy, learn from diverse sexual experiences, and spark conversation about desires and boundaries.
Negative Effects
-
Unrealistic Expectations: One of the most significant criticisms of pornography is that it sets unrealistic standards regarding both bodies and sexual performance. Research published in the Archives of Sexual Behavior suggests that habitual viewers may experience dissatisfaction with their own sex lives due to these skewed perceptions.
-
Addiction: For some, excessive consumption of porn can evolve into addiction, leading to negative repercussions in relationships, self-esteem, and overall mental health. The World Health Organization has recognized compulsive sexual behavior as a mental health disorder.
- Desensitization: Regular exposure to explicit content may lead individuals to seek out increasingly extreme material to achieve similar levels of arousal, potentially leading to problematic behaviors or attitudes.
Ethical Consumption of Pornography
Choosing Responsible Sources
In a sea of adult content available online, it is essential to prioritize ethical consumption. This means selecting platforms and content creators who demonstrate respect for performers and adhere to industry standards. Look for:
- Consent: Ensure all performers are of legal age and have given informed, enthusiastic consent.
- Transparency: Ethical porn sites often provide information about their performers, including their rights, compensation, and working conditions.
- Authenticity: Choose platforms that promote natural sexual experiences over unrealistic portrayals.

Establishing Personal Boundaries
Know What You Enjoy
Before diving into the world of adult content, assess your personal preferences. What genres appeal to you? What boundaries do you want to set? Clear boundaries create a healthier relationship with porn and help mitigate negative effects.
Limit Consumption
Moderation is key. Establishing limits on how often you access porn can help prevent addiction and allow you to engage with it in a more mindful manner. Consider designating specific times for consumption, ensuring that it does not interfere with your daily life or relationships.
Communication with Partners
For those in relationships, communication is essential when navigating the consumption of porn. Discussing what you enjoy, why you seek out adult content, and its impact on your relationship can foster intimacy and understanding. It can also create an opportunity for partners to share their desires and boundaries.
Building Healthy Sexual Relationships
Open Conversations About Sex
Recognizing the importance of open conversations about sex can lead to deeper intimacy in relationships. Discussing preferences, fantasies, and the role of porn in your sexual life can help partners align their expectations and experiences.
Seeking Professional Help If Needed
If you find that pornography consumption is affecting your relationships, self-esteem, or mental health, consider speaking with a therapist or sexuality counselor. Professionals can help navigate feelings about porn and guide you toward healthier engagement with it.
